spec me a cam!!!
Well i am going a diffrent route with my car.I am going full on sleeper mode.The cam i need needs to have the following.....great for nitrous,good DD manners,make great power mid to high,have a high LSA 116 or more,and cant be over over 600 lift for the fact that my 5.3 truck heads are decked .30.If anyone can help me i sure would apreciate it.

Not true. The CheaTR cams make good power and they are closest shelf cam to what you need. Otherwise, you need to go custom. And lift does not make P to V tight. Duration does. Too much duration (especially on the intake side) will risk piston to valve contact during the overlap cycle. The cam is at max lift when the piston is almost all the way down the cylinder so lift has very little affect on P to V.

The exhaust system will also play a lot into how much camshaft you can hide in the car. I have a 220/220 .581/.581 on a 115+4 new in the box in our camshaft blowout thread. You can get that dude for $300. I ran that camshaft in my wife's stock 35th SS & it drove perfect with a stock verter & a extra 50rpm at idle!!!
